Medical scientists have underlined that cosmic radiation has the capacity to harm the brains of astronauts in deep space by accelerating the development of Alzheimer's disease. Basically, the scientists have discovered that a specific kind of space radiation known as highmass, high-charged particles highly threatened the health of astronauts. In fact, these cosmic radiations are the outcome of exploding stars which move in space at very high speeds and while punching through solid objects such as a spacecraft. Besides, the galactic cosmic radiation consists of iron particles. In-depth research have revealed that it is the first time that exposure to radiation levels have proved to produce cognitive problems and speed up changes in the brain!
